Surf Maroc, a surf center on the coast in a small fishing village called Taghazout.  They offer yoga and surf retreats, as well as daily yoga classes.  I led my first 8 day retreat here mid-May and it was wonderful:  14 beautiful souls I was able to share yoga with.  And the setting was breathtaking, a yoga sala that was perched right above the sea.
